Kitchen Cupboard Hinges: Your Guide to Smooth Doors
Choosing the right kitchen cupboard hinges can be tricky. They help your doors open and close. This guide will help you choose the best ones.
Key Features to Look For
You need to consider some important features. These features help your hinges work well.
- Type of Hinge: There are many types. Some sit inside the cabinet (inset). Others sit on the outside (overlay). Some are hidden (concealed). Choose the type that fits your cabinet doors.
- Opening Angle: How far do you want your door to open? Hinges come in different angles. Common angles are 90, 100, or 110 degrees.
- Adjustability: Good hinges let you adjust the door. This helps align the door perfectly. Look for hinges with screws for adjustment.
- Soft-Close: Soft-close hinges gently close the door. This prevents slamming. This is a great feature for a quiet kitchen.
- Mounting Style: How do the hinges attach? Some screw directly to the cabinet. Others use a clip-on system. The best choice depends on your cabinet.
Important Materials
The material of the hinge matters. It affects how long the hinge lasts.
- Steel: Steel is a strong material. It is a good choice for hinges. It can handle heavy doors.
- Stainless Steel: This steel resists rust. It is ideal for kitchens with moisture.
- Zinc Alloy: Zinc alloy is another option. It is less expensive than steel. It may not be as strong.

Kitchen Cupboard Hinges: Frequently Asked Questions
Q: What is the difference between inset, overlay, and partial overlay hinges?
A: Inset hinges fit inside the cabinet frame. Overlay hinges sit on the outside. Partial overlay hinges cover part of the cabinet frame.
Q: How do I measure for new hinges?
A: Measure the door thickness. Then, check how the old hinges attach. This helps you pick the right size and type.
Q: Are soft-close hinges worth the extra cost?
A: Yes, soft-close hinges are worth it. They prevent slamming and last longer.
Q: Can I replace hinges myself?
A: Yes, you can often replace hinges yourself. You will need a screwdriver and maybe a drill.
Q: What if my cabinet doors are misaligned?
A: Look for adjustable hinges. Use the screws to align the doors. The door should close smoothly.
Q: What is the best material for hinges?
A: Stainless steel is usually the best. It resists rust and lasts a long time.
Q: How many hinges do I need per door?
A: Most doors need two hinges. Tall or heavy doors may need three.
Q: How do I clean my kitchen cupboard hinges?
A: Wipe them with a damp cloth. Avoid harsh cleaners that can damage the finish.
Q: What if I don’t know what type of hinge I need?
A: Take a picture of your old hinges. Then, take it to a hardware store. A worker can help you find a match.
Q: How long should kitchen cupboard hinges last?
A: Good-quality hinges should last for many years. The lifespan depends on the material and use.
